Gornostaev, Georgy Nikolaevich

Gornostaev, Georgy Nikolaevich ( April 24, 1936 - November 17, 1999 ) - a well-known Russian entomologist and popularizer of science, associate professor of the Department of Entomology of Moscow State University named after MV Lomonosov , candidate of biological sciences [1] .

Biography

Born April 24, 1936 in Moscow . Father - Nikolai Nikolaevich Gornostaev (1907-1940; worked at the film research and photo institute), mother - Margarita Ivanovna Gornostaeva (1913-1944). Parents died early (at 4 years old his father was gone, and his 8-year-old lost his mother) and grandparents were engaged in upbringing. Grandfather - Gornostaev Nikolai Pakhomovich (1881-1954; graduate of the Moscow Theological Academy, headed the department of Russian language and literature of the Higher School of Trade Union Movement at the All-Union Central Council of Trade Unions), grandmother - Gornstaeva (nee Donner) Anna Alexandrovna (1884-1972; medic). He studied at the famous Moscow school number 110 [1] . In 1958, Georgy Nikolayevich Gonostaev graduated from the Biological and Soil Faculty of Moscow University. M.V. Lomonosov . Then, from 1958 to 1960, he began working at the Paleontological Institute of the USSR Academy of Sciences . From 1960 to 1961 he worked at the Zoological and Entomological Laboratory of the Biological and Soil Faculty of Moscow State University. From 1961 to 1964 G.N. Gornostaev studied at graduate school at the Department of Entomology, Moscow State University . Then, from 1964 to 1968 , he worked at the Central Scientific-Research Disinfection Institute of the USSR Ministry of Health.

From 1968 until his death, he worked at the Department of Entomology of Moscow State University , holding various positions: junior research fellow (1968-1971), assistant of the department (1971-1984), associate professor of the department (1984-1999). At the department, he taught a large workshop (sections: Hymenoptera , Diptera , Lepidoptera ), taught the course "Forest Entomology", oversaw the work of the faculty for advanced training of workers. From 1979 to 1999, he conducted summer field practice in Pushchino-on-Oka with students of the Entomology Department of Moscow State University . In 1980 he defended his thesis on the summer of insects on artificial light sources.

Georgy Nikolaevich died on November 17, 1999, right at his desk, working on a multivolume guide to the insect fauna of Russia. He was buried in the village of Varvarovka, Ryazan Region , where he worked and rested every year in the last years of his life.

Scientific activity

G.N. Gornostaev is the author of many books on entomology , which are widely known among both professionals and insect lovers. First of all, these are two handbooks on insects of Russia - “Insects of the USSR” (from the series “Handbooks-determinants of the geographer and traveler”) and “Insects” (from the series “Encyclopedia of Nature of Russia”). These handbooks contain information about the most common, widespread, important for the economy and protected species of insects. In field practices in entomology at Moscow State University and in a number of other educational institutions, Gornostaev's "Key to Detachments and Families of Insects" compiled extensively.

In the last years of his life, he worked on the problems of endangered insect species, was a member of the commission of the International Union for the Conservation of Endangered and Rare Species, a member of the expert group on the Red Book of Russia , and wrote a number of articles for several editions of the Red Book. For the book “Insects of the USSR” he was awarded the Bronze Medal of VDNH; among his other awards is the medal “In memory of the 850th anniversary of Moscow” (1997).

Species named after Gornostaev

  • Epeorus (Belovius) gornostajevi Tshernova, 1981 ( Ephemeroptera ) [2]
  • Gymnophora gornostaevi Mostovski a. Mikhailovskaja, 2003 ( Diptera ) [3]
  • Agdistis gornostaevi Kovtunovich a. Ustjuzhanin, 2010 ( Lepidoptera ) [4]
